How Gaming Sleeves Improve Aim Consistency: The Friction Factor

Unlock your full aiming potential by understanding friction.

Inconsistent friction is the enemy of precise mouse movements.

It can sabotage your flick shots and micro-adjustments.

Sweat, skin oils, or even varied arm hair can create unpredictable drag. Your arm might stick, then suddenly glide, making consistent aim a nightmare.

This is where gaming sleeves become your secret weapon.

The Science Behind Smooth Gliding

Gaming arm sleeves are crafted from specialized materials. These fabrics provide a consistent, low-friction surface between your arm and the mousepad.

Think of it as extending your mousepad’s surface to your entire arm.

This consistent glide reduces resistance.

It allows for smoother, more fluid mouse movements across your pad.

This uniform friction is vital for maintaining precise DPI and eDPI control. It ensures every subtle movement translates directly to your crosshair.

It eliminates the sticking points that can throw off crucial shots. You gain an advantage in fast-paced games where every millisecond counts.

Understand Your Mousepad First

Before choosing a sleeve, you must know your mousepad. Are you running a speed pad or a control pad?

Speed pads offer minimal friction for lightning-fast flicks. Control pads provide more resistance for precise micro-adjustments.

The right combination of sleeve and pad eliminates stickiness and optimizes your glide. This gives you consistent, fluid mouse movements.

Gaming Sleeve Material Breakdown

Different sleeve materials offer unique friction profiles. Choosing correctly means gaining a tangible edge.

Here are the common players in the sleeve game:

  • Lycra/Spandex: Known for its ultra-smooth, low-friction glide. It feels like your arm isn’t even touching the pad.
  • Nylon/Polyester Blends: These offer a more balanced feel. They provide some control without feeling sluggish.
  • Compression Fabrics: Often a mix of synthetic materials, they offer consistent pressure and reduced drag.

Matching Your Gear for Maximum Impact

Here’s how to combine your sleeve and mousepad for domination:

Mousepad TypeRecommended Sleeve MaterialWhy It Works
Speed Pad (e.g., Cordura, very smooth cloth)Nylon/Polyester BlendAdds a touch of control to extremely fast surfaces. This prevents overshooting targets.
Control Pad (e.g., textured cloth)Lycra/SpandexReduces inherent friction of the pad. It allows smoother glides without sacrificing control.
Hybrid Pad (balanced cloth)Lycra/Spandex or Nylon/Polyester BlendBoth can work. Lycra offers more speed, while Nylon provides added stability. Experiment to find your sweet spot.

Nylon Sleeves on Glass Mousepads

Nylon sleeves are often praised for their durability and smooth feel. On a glass mousepad, this combination aims for ultimate speed.

The low friction of nylon combined with the ultra-slick surface of glass mousepads creates a hyper-glide experience. This can lead to lightning-fast flick shots and aggressive tracking.

However, some gamers find this setup lacks the precise stopping power needed for micro-adjustments. It can feel almost too slippery for fine control, especially in high-stakes situations.

Polyester Sleeves on Glass Mousepads

Polyester sleeves offer a different feel. While also smooth, polyester tends to have slightly more natural friction than nylon.

Paired with a glass mousepad, polyester can provide a balanced glide. You still get excellent speed, but with a touch more tactile feedback.

This balance can translate to better aim consistency for players who prefer a blend of speed and control.

It helps prevent overshooting targets while maintaining quick movement.

Nylon Sleeves on Cloth Mousepads

Cloth mousepads inherently offer more friction and control compared to glass. When you introduce a nylon sleeve, the interaction changes dramatically.

Nylon can glide well on cloth, but the cloth’s texture still provides significant resistance. This setup is fantastic for controlled, precise movements.

It’s ideal for tactical shooters where exact crosshair placement is paramount. However, you might experience slightly reduced raw speed for wide flicks.

Polyester Sleeves on Cloth Mousepads

Polyester sleeves on a cloth mousepad typically result in the highest friction combination among these options. This setup prioritizes ultimate control.

Gamers seeking maximum stopping power and stability for their aim will appreciate this pairing.

It’s excellent for consistent tracking and preventing accidental over-aiming.

The trade-off is often speed. Rapid, large mouse movements may feel more strenuous or slower. Consider your playstyle carefully.

Which Combination is Right for You?

To truly enhance your skills, you need to match your gear to your playstyle. Consider these factors:

  • Game Type: Fast-paced FPS games might favor speed, while tactical shooters demand control.
  • Sensitivity: High DPI players might appreciate more control, while low DPI players often need less friction for wider movements.
  • Arm Movement: Do you use your wrist or your entire arm for aiming? Sleeves are most beneficial for full arm movement.

Experimentation is crucial. What works for one pro gamer might not work for you.

Managing Humidity: Preventing Skin Drag During Intense Sessions

Intense gaming sessions can push your limits, but also your body’s natural responses. When the pressure mounts, sweat is inevitable.

This can create a significant problem for your aim consistency.

Sweat and humidity on your forearm can lead to skin drag.

Your skin sticks and pulls against your mousepad, creating unpredictable friction.

This directly impacts your mouse glide and, by extension, your pixel-perfect aim.

Imagine trying to make micro-adjustments in a clutch situation, only for your arm to snag. It’s frustrating and can cost you crucial plays.

This inconsistency can completely derail your performance and confidence.

A gamer wearing an arm sleeve, intensely focused on their mouse and screen, with a visible gaming setup.

How Arm Sleeves Combat Skin Drag

Gaming arm sleeves are engineered to solve this exact problem.

They act as a barrier, wicking away moisture from your skin.

This keeps your forearm dry and maintains a consistent, low-friction surface against your mousepad.

The material of the sleeve, often a blend of spandex and polyester, is smooth and breathable.

It glides effortlessly over any mousepad surface.

This ensures that every mouse movement, from sweeping flicks to precise tracking, feels identical.

You gain unparalleled consistency, regardless of how long or heated your gaming session becomes. No more unexpected hitches or sticky spots.
